Bellevue is a Canadian television drama series that premiered on WGN America in 2017. The series follows the life of Detective Annie Ryder (Anna Paquin) who is a brilliant cop and single mother who is working on investigating the disappearance of a transgender teen. The series is filled with twists and turns in Annie's own life and the town of Bellevue.
The show is set in Bellevue, a small blue-collar town in Canada. The town has a dark and troubled history, with several unsolved murders and secrets that continue to haunt the town.
Annie Ryder, the lead character, is a police detective who is tasked with investigating the disappearance of a transgender teenager named Jesse Sweetland. As Annie starts her investigation, she quickly realizes that the people in the town are hiding dark and dangerous secrets that could be connected to the disappearance.
As Annie delves deeper into the case, she begins to use unorthodox methods to uncover the truth, including using her psychic abilities to help solve the case. However, Annie's methods and beliefs are controversial and often cause a rift between her and her colleagues, particularly her boss, Chief Peter Welland (Shawn Doyle).
Throughout the series, Annie's personal life becomes intertwined with the investigation, as she begins to uncover secrets about her own past that she never knew existed. As she navigates the investigation and her personal life, Annie finds herself questioning her own sanity and the motives of the people around her.
The supporting cast includes Billy MacLellan as Brady Holt, one of Annie's colleagues on the police force, and Sharon Taylor as Virginia Panamick, a member of the local indigenous community who becomes involved in the investigation.
